Avoid These Pitfalls: What Investors Should Never Do

Investors, whether you're considering real estate or any other form of investment, it's crucial to steer clear of common pitfalls. Remember: as much as taking risks can become a game-changer, taking caution is also essential to prevent losses. That said, here are five things you should never do, especially as a first-time investor.


- Neglect an Emergency Fund

Even when focused on growing your passive investment in Texas, never neglect building an emergency fund. An unforeseen financial setback can disrupt your investment strategy.

- Chase Get-Rich-Quick Schemes Avoid investments promising unrealistically high returns with minimal risk. These often turn out to be scams or high-risk ventures that can lead to substantial losses.

- Overlook Diversification

Don't put all your eggs in one basket. Diversify your portfolio to spread risk across different assets, such as stocks, bonds, and real estate investment, to protect the money you’ve invested.

- Ignore Due Diligence

Whether it's a multifamily investment in Houston, Texas, or elsewhere, always conduct thorough research before committing your capital. Neglecting due diligence can lead to poor investment decisions. - Let Emotions Drive Decisions

Emotional reactions to market fluctuations can lead to impulsive decisions. Stay disciplined, stick to your investment strategy, and avoid making decisions based on fear or greed.

Remember, successful investors focus on long-term strategies, diversify their portfolios, and remain disciplined in the face of market volatility. By avoiding these common mistakes, you can enhance your chances of achieving your financial goals in the world of investment.
